package httpcache

import (
"encoding/json"
"time"

"github.com/gobwas/glob"
"github.com/gohugoio/hugo/common/predicate"
"github.com/gohugoio/hugo/config"
"github.com/mitchellh/mapstructure"
)

// DefaultConfig holds the default configuration for the HTTP cache.
var DefaultConfig = Config{
Cache: Cache{
For: GlobMatcher{
Excludes: []string{"**"},
},
},
Polls: []PollConfig{
{
For: GlobMatcher{
Includes: []string{"**"},
},
Disable: true,
},
},
}

// Config holds the configuration for the HTTP cache.
type Config struct {
// Configures the HTTP cache behaviour (RFC 9111).
// When this is not enabled for a resource, Hugo will go straight to the file cache.
Cache Cache

// Polls holds a list of configurations for polling remote resources to detect changes in watch mode.
// This can be disabled for some resources, typically if they are known to not change.
Polls []PollConfig
}

type Cache struct {
// Enable HTTP cache behaviour (RFC 9111) for these rsources.
For GlobMatcher
}

func (c *Config) Compile() (ConfigCompiled, error) {
var cc ConfigCompiled

p, err := c.Cache.For.CompilePredicate()
if err != nil {
return cc, err
}

cc.For = p

for _, pc := range c.Polls {

p, err := pc.For.CompilePredicate()
if err != nil {
return cc, err
}

cc.PollConfigs = append(cc.PollConfigs, PollConfigCompiled{
For: p,
Config: pc,
})
}

return cc, nil
}

// PollConfig holds the configuration for polling remote resources to detect changes in watch mode.
// TODO1 make sure this enabled only in watch mode.
type PollConfig struct {
// What remote resources to apply this configuration to.
For GlobMatcher

// Disable polling for this configuration.
Disable bool

// Low is the lower bound for the polling interval.
// This is the starting point when the resource has recently changed,
// if that resource stops changing, the polling interval will gradually increase towards High.
Low time.Duration

// High is the upper bound for the polling interval.
// This is the interval used when the resource is stable.
High time.Duration
}
